Brazilian oil and gas company Petroleo Brasileiro, or Petrobras, said Thursday it signed an accord with the Brazilian state of Minas Gerais to boost output of biodiesel there.

The accord foresees investments of up to 28 million Brazilian reais ($16.2 million) to increase the capacity of Petrobras's Montes Claros biodiesel plant by 40% to 152 million liters/year and to include small-scale agricultural workers in local biofuels production activities, Petrobras said in a statement.

Petrobras has five biodiesel plants with the total capacity to produce 721.4 million liters of biodiesel a year in Brazil's Minas Gerais, Bahia, Ceara, Parana and Rio Grande do Sul states.
